Step 1: Precision Mixing with Our V-Blender
The secret to a great masala lies in the “Blend.” We use high-performance V-Blenders (as seen in our gallery) made of food-grade stainless steel.
- Why this matters: Unlike manual mixing, this machinery ensures that every single gram of spice is distributed evenly. Whether it’s the heat of the chilli or the fragrance of the cardamom, you get the same perfect balance in every spoonful.
Step 2: Maintaining a Controlled Environment
Our factory is designed for optimal airflow and hygiene. We use heavy-duty exhaust systems and industrial fans to keep the environment cool and dry. This prevents moisture from entering the spices, which is crucial for maintaining a long shelf life and preventing clumping without using artificial anti-caking agents.
